    We still need four place judges and a recorder for tomorrow night. Place judging is easy, and you have the best seat in the house. All you do is watch the finish of each race and let the recorder know what lane got the place you are judging. There are several other place judges to back you up if you make a mistake. Both teams are also required to have a recorder. Since we are the away team, you don't need to do much except back up the home team's recorder. The recorder writes the place for each lane as the place judges tell them. A runner will pick up the sheet and take it to the scorer's table.
